Chimes shake as magnitude 6.7 earthquake hits Japan
Footage shows chimes shaking as a magnitude 6.7 earthquake struck homes in Hokkaido, Japan, this morning.
The United States Geological Survey (USGS) said the tremor hit 1,14km (71 miles) off the coast of Hachinohe City in Aomori Prefecture at 11:44 am local time, at a depth of 10.7km (6.6 miles).
The Japan Meteorological Agency issued an advisory for a possible tsunami that could hit Hokkaido, Iwate, and Miyagi prefectures.
The quake comes just days after a magnitude 7.5 earthquake that injured at least 50 people in the same region on December 8.
Japan is highly prone to quakes and volcanic eruptions as it lies on the Pacific Ring of Fire, a seismically active area where multiple tectonic plates collide.
